Description. Small groups provide opportunities for additional learning experiences and growing connections with peers. Groups are activity-based and skill-focused - often aligning with a CASEL competency. Small groups give students a chance to belong, a chance to express themselves, and a chance to benefit from the support of group members.
Referral Process. Students are referred to small group counseling based on a number of factors including classroom observations; parent, teacher/staff, or self-referral; and data points. Additionally, students may be invited to attend a group as a peer buddy.
Caregiver Referral. If you think your child could benefit from participation in a small group, please contact your child's classroom teacher or email me directly.
Schedule. Groups meet 1x/week or 2x/week for 20-30 minutes. Students will not be pulled from UA, recess, lunch, or direct instruction time.
